Cámaras avanzadas radiométricas InSb y SLS

Las cámaras Flir A6700-Series son la opción profesional para pruebas no destructivas (NDT), mapeo de estrés, investigación científica y más. Estas cámaras de infrarrojos avanzadas refrigeradas pueden resolver diferencias de temperatura de tan solo 1 mK con una precisión de ±2 °C.

Las cámaras de infrarrojos como la A6700-Series pueden evaluar materiales, componentes o sistemas sin dañarlos, detectando defectos internos a través de la excitación del objetivo y la observación de diferencias térmicas en la superficie de un objetivo.

A6700 para pruebas no destructivas

La termografía es una valiosa herramienta para detectar defectos y puntos de fallo en compuestos, celdas solares, puentes y componentes electrónicos. También es una gran herramienta para el mapeo térmico del estrés al realizar pruebas de materiales.

Inspección de compuestos

La inspección de la cubierta del puente puede identificar áreas de deterioro y calcula un índice cuantitativo para determinar el grado de deterioro para cada tramo/carril del puente.

Los cameas IR refrigerados Flir A6700-Series proporcionan una evaluación más precisa del estado de las cubiertas de puentes de hormigón. Ayudan a predecir mejor la progresión del deterioro y a evaluar la necesidad de rehabilitación. Al mejorar la detección precoz del deterioro de la superficie de los puentes, las agencias de transporte podrán aplicar medidas de mantenimiento proactivo para ampliar la vida útil restante del tablero con costes más bajos del ciclo de vida útil.

High Performance Cooled Cameras

The Flir A6780 MWIR camera system makes it easy to measure temperatures of rapid thermal events and fast-moving targets, making it an ideal choice for industrial, military, and manufacturing R&D applications. This affordable, cooled InSb camera offers the flexibility of both manual and remote-focus lens options to maximize the number of measurement pixels on the object of interest. And single cable connectivity using Gigabit Ethernet provides complete camera control plus data capturing in Flir Research Studio software – so users can analyze and understand data faster than ever before.

The Flir A6750 MWIR camera offers short exposure times and high-speed windowed frame rates, making it an ideal choice for recording rapid thermal events and fast-moving targets. Freeze motion or achieve accurate temperature measurements on moving subjects, and perform a variety of non-destructive testing with this cooled InSb camera. The 327,680 (640 x 512) pixel IR resolution and high sensitivity produce crisp imagery, well suited to electronics inspections, scientific research, and more.

The FLIR A6780 SLS LWIR camera system makes it easy to measure temperatures of rapid thermal events and high-speed targets, making it an ideal choice for industrial, military, and manufacturing R&D applications. Thanks to its cooled, longwave Strained Layer Superlattice (SLS) detector, the A6780 provides faster snapshot speeds than other detectors for crisp images without motion blurring. Manual and remote-focus lens options provide flexibility to maximize the number of measurement pixels on the object of interest. Simple, single cable connectivity using Gigabit Ethernet provides complete camera control, plus data capturing in FLIR Research Studio software – so users can analyze and understand data faster than ever before.

The Flir A6750 SLS longwave camera is the ideal choice for high-speed thermal events and fast moving targets. It offers extremely short integration times and windowed frame rates above 4,000 Hz, so you can freeze motion or achieve accurate temperature measurements on moving subjects. The 327,680 (640 x 512) pixel IR resolution and high sensitivity produce crisp imagery, well suited to electronics inspections, scientific research, and more.

Designed for electronics inspections, manufacturing monitoring, scientific research, and non-destructive testing, the Flir A6700 MWIR camera is ideal for high-speed thermal events and fast-moving targets. Short exposure times and windowed frame rates as high as 480 fps allow users to freeze motion and achieve accurate temperature measurement.

Flir now offers close-up inspection kits that combine the A6700 MWIR camera with the Flir Heavy Duty Open Base Camera Stand to meet the evolving demands of the electronics, design, and testing industry.
